Health Education and Improvement Wales (HEIW) plays a leading role in the education, training, development and shaping of the healthcare workforce in Wales to ensure the delivery of a high quality of care for the people of Wales.
The Dental Deanery in HEIW supports postgraduate education and training for the whole dental workforce in Wales. This includes Dental Foundation, Dental Core and Dental Specialty training for Dentists, Dental Foundation for Therapists and Continuing Professional Development (CPD) for all dental team members as defined by the General Dental Council (GDC) . The Dental Postgraduate Section of HEIW are seeking to commission speakers to deliver the education and training of Dental Foundation and Core trainees and all dental team members across Wales.
The Dental Postgraduate Section are seeking speakers to deliver: Dental Foundation Training; Dental Core Training; Welsh Dental Therapy Foundation Training; Continuing Professional Development; and Performers List Validation by Experience.

Health Education and Improvement Wales (HEIW) established in 2018 is a Special Health Authority which sits alongside Health Boards and Trusts in NHS Wales. HEIW have a detrimental role in the education, training, development and shaping of the healthcare workforce in Wales.
Health Education and Improvement Wales (HEIW), acting as the Commissioner, is seeking to establish a Non-Commital Framework Agreement for the provision of optometry education and training across Wales. This initiative aligns with national policy objectives and responds to the healthcare needs of the Welsh population. The aim is to support the delivery of high-quality, flexible postgraduate education (modules, PGCert, PGDip, MSc) that reflects current and emerging clinical practice in optometry.
The Framework Agreement supports:
• Building resilience in the healthcare system
• The adoption of digital and remote learning tools
• Inter-professional and integrated education models
• Responsiveness to NHS Wales and Welsh Government policy needs
• Compassionate leadership development
• Quality improvement and collaboration
Accessed through HEIW, the framework agreement will provide a cadre of service providers who can deliver high-quality education for the Optometry team within Wales.

Health Education and Improvement Wales (HEIW) is seeking to appoint an experienced supplier to co-design, implement, and deliver the Graduate Programme Assessment Centre 2026 as part of the NHS Wales General Management Graduate Programme, a key priority within HEIW’s Integrated Medium Term Plan. The programme aims to develop a sustainable and inclusive pipeline of future NHS leaders to meet the evolving needs of the Welsh population and public services. The appointed provider will work collaboratively with HEIW to design bespoke assessment exercises aligned to the national NHS Wales Success Profile, deliver a robust digital situational judgement tool, plan and facilitate a hybrid (virtual and/or face-to-face) assessment centre, and provide comprehensive training and reusable branded materials for assessors. The solution must be evidence-based, fully inclusive, accessible, and compliant with equality legislation and Welsh Language Standards, ensuring fairness and transparency throughout. This procurement will support HEIW’s statutory workforce planning obligations and long-term strategy to develop leadership capacity across NHS Wales, directly contributing to national health priorities such as A Healthier Wales and the Well-being of Future Generations (Wales) Act.

Health Education and Improvement Wales (HEIW) is seeking to establish a framework agreement for the supply of psychometric and diagnostic assessments and associated services to support leadership, personal, and team development across NHS Wales
The framework agreement will cover supply of assessments which focus on the following themed areas:
Personality Trait and Type
Team Role /Team Effectiveness
360° Leadership Assessment
Personal / Leadership Development e.g. emotional intelligence, strengths, values and motivations.
Leadership Effectiveness Combination Assessment
Services may include full or self-service assessment delivery, expert practitioner feedback, coaching, workshop facilitation, and practitioner training or accreditation.
The framework will run for three years, with the option to extend for a fourth year, and will be divided into themed Lots. There is no guaranteed value or volume of work.

Health Education and Improvement Wales (HEIW) is seeking proposals from suitably qualified and experienced training providers for the delivery of high‑quality generic training courses to support the continued professional development of Staff and Associate Specialist (SAS) doctors across Wales.
The contract will include the delivery of programmes in key development areas such as conflict resolution, AI in medicine, active bystander training, leadership and management, advanced communication skills, medical ethics and law, making a business case, and wellbeing and self‑compassion.
These courses are intended to equip SAS doctors with the knowledge, competencies and professional skills required to support their career progression—particularly in working towards eligibility for the General Medical Council’s Specialist Register and future consultant‑level roles within NHS Wales.

Health Education and Improvement Wales (HEIW) is seeking training providers to deliver two Medical Emergency Life Support training courses for NHS dental professionals across Wales. The appointed providers will be responsible for delivering high‑quality, standardised training aligned with Resuscitation Council UK guidance and General Dental Council CPD requirements. Training will take place across dental practices and clinics within the five NHS Health Boards in Wales, with one supplier appointed per lot and no restriction on the number of lots a bidder can apply for.
The requirement includes an in‑practice Life Support course supported by a mandatory online module, and a second course delivered in postgraduate centres, each with defined delegate capacities and specific learning objectives. Providers must supply appropriately qualified trainers, adhere to HEIW documentation and quality‑assurance processes, and ensure full compliance with information governance, data protection, and social value obligations. The contract will run for an initial 12‑month period, with options to extend for up to 24 further months subject to performance and funding.
This Agreement is non‑committal and does not guarantee any maximum level of spend. Health Education and Improvement Wales (HEIW) will engage with suppliers on a call-off basis, as and when a requirement arises. The total contract value for 3 years is £315,000 ex VAT.

Multi provider Open Framework for various levels of specialist mental health intervention education and training (credit and non credit bearing) that is reflective of current mental health practice in Wales, for staff employed in health care.
The Framework will be opened biennially (being once every two years) to allow new entrants to the market to seek appointment onto the Framework.
Initial Term - the first delivery of the Programme(s) shall commence from the services commencement date on 1st September 2027 and expire 31st August 2032.
Future Refresh Dates (appointment to the Framework Agreement) shall be on or around:
1st Sep 2029, [responses by 30th November 2028]
1st Sep 2031, [responses by 30th November 2030]
1st Sep 2033, [responses by 30th November 2032]*
*In the event the Framework Agreement is extended.
There is an option to extend the Initial Term of the Framework Agreement up to 3 years until the 31st August 2035.
